AKENLEA is a midsized detached house of 104m², built sometime between 1967 and 1975, which could now be worth an estimated £711,685. It was last sold for £428,000 in September 2013, which was around 32% above the average September 2013 detached price in the Stroud local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was May 2013,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was C.

What might AKENLEA be worth now?

AKENLEA might now be worth an estimated £711,685.

This is based on house price inflation of 66.3%, between September 2013 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Stroud local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 66.3%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for AKENLEA of £428,000 on 13th September 2013. For the value to have increased from £428,000 to £711,685 over the twelve years and seven months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of AKENLEA has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Stroud local authority area.
  • The September 2013 sale price of £428,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of AKENLEA has not materially changed since September 2013.
